## Service Accounts — PixWipe EXIF Scrubber

The PixWipe pipeline strips EXIF metadata from every user-uploaded image before it reaches storage. Support staff investigating a stuck upload may need to query the scrubber's status endpoint directly, which requires the shared service account rather than personal credentials. Please never paste this credential into customer-facing tickets or chat transcripts. The current service account key for the scrubber API is listed below.

service key, tafog-fajop: kto11_qcz7hs8cjIG

## Changed defaults

Heads up: the Ledgerline tax-rate lookup cache now defaults to a 15-minute TTL instead of 24 hours. Turns out rates in the Veldt County sandbox were going stale mid-demo, which was embarrassing. Eviction is now LRU rather than FIFO, and the cache warms on boot. If you're reviewing, check that nothing hardcodes the old TTL. The new defaults land as follows.

deployment values, bajop-taweg:
holwyn:
  log_level: debug
  metrics_host: metrics.holwyn.zemvarsys.internal
  pool_size: 32

Hey Priya,

Quick handover for tonight: the first-aid room on level 2 got restocked this afternoon — new eyewash kits and fresh ice packs in the mini fridge. The defib check is done, logged in the folder by the cot. One thing: the door now auto-locks after the refit, so night shift can't just push in anymore. You'll need the keypad code below to get in.

door code, tajof-kageg: bdg-QVDCE-3